What is the role of a chaperone in a front desk context?

Explanation:
In a front desk context, the chaperone is there to accompany a patient during sensitive examinations to preserve privacy and safety when policy requires. This role helps maintain professional boundaries, provides a neutral presence to deter inappropriate behavior, and supports clear communication and consent between patient and clinician. The chaperone’s purpose is not to supervise reception duties, assist with testing, or perform the examination themselves, which would fall outside their scope and violate professional standards.
